我有一个在Oracle 6.9上运行的Jenkins服务器(版本6.9)。Git 1.7.1安装在/usr/bin/git (运行which git命令时显示)下可用的服务器和二进制文件上。
我的Windows从服务器连接到这个主服务器,这里也配置了git。不过,我仍然收到以下错误:
Caused by: java.io.IOException: Cannot run program "/usr/bin/git" (in directory "C:\Jenkins\workspace\x\y\z"): CreateProcess error=2, The sys
我试图设置我的构建服务器(Windows2008Machine)来构建我的项目从github企业,但我得到Permission Denined (Public Key)时,我试图克隆一个回购。我已经生成了ssh键并将其添加到github配置文件中。
当我尝试测试ssh连接并克隆回购时,这就是我所拥有的。
D:>ssh -T git@git.company.com
Hi my_user! You've successfully authenticated, but GitHub does not provide shell access.
D:\>git clone git
我有一台苹果电脑(运行OS X Lion),当我创建XCode项目时,有一个在同一台机器上创建本地git存储库的选项,然而,在我创建了一个测试XCode项目(以及它的本地git存储库)之后,我希望XCode不是从GitHub推送/拉入更改,而是从Windows服务器(位于我们的本地网络,IP地址: 10.3.3.12)推送/拉入更改。如何在此服务器上设置Git?
附注:我找到了很多教程,但它们听起来过时了,很难理解,比如。
当我尝试从windows计算机推送时,我正尝试在测试服务器上设置git存储库。
git push ssh://git@server.com:/path/.git
我得到了错误
fatal: The remote end hung up unexpectedly
但是,当我ssh进入我的服务器并尝试执行完全相同的命令时,它工作得很好。这是我的git设置的问题还是windows设置的问题?
我在LAN服务器上创建了一个Bonobo git服务器。基础命令“pull”或"push“都没有问题。但当我尝试跟踪大文件并将其推送到服务器时,它失败了,错误消息如下。
我应该如何设置git服务器?
git -c diff.mnemonicprefix=false -c core.quotepath=false push -v --tags origin develop:develop
git: 'credential-wincerd' is not a git command. See 'git --help'.
The most simi